Dr Emily Keimig is an Assistant Professor of Dermatology. She sees general dermatology patients addressing various dermatological concerns. Dr Keimig has a special focus in non-infectious granulomas including sarcoidosis, granuloma annulare, and necrobiosis lipoidica; connective tissue disorders including morphea; and psoriasis and psoriatic arthritis. She is a Fellow of the American Academy of Dermatology, member of the Medical Dermatology Association, and Chair of the Networking Committee of the Womens Dermatologic Society.
Dr Keimig has a general dermatology practice as well as specialty clinics for patients with non-infectious granulomatous conditions, psoriasis and psoriatic arthritis and morphea.
